Re: In favour of what are §4.9–4.11 deprecated?
On nedelja, 28. julij 2019 22:15:26 CEST, Gary O'Neall wrote:
[G.O.] The idea is that there would be a package definition. It could be in a separate SPDX document, or more likely, as a separate SPDX package definition within the same SPDX document. The originating package definition could have the FilesAnalyzed set to false which allows for a rather small number of required fields. The origin could then be indicated by a relationship between the file and the package.I see. Is there already any tooling available to make this actually usable in practice? Adding a new opendata-focus license?
Dear all,
I'm working for Etalab, the mission for promoting and coordinating Open Data publications in the french public sector. The most commonly used license for french open data is the "Open License", published and maintained by Etalab. Roughly speaking, it is equivalent to a CC-by 4.0. You can read it here: https://www.etalab.gouv.fr/wp-content/uploads/2018/11/open-licence.pdf What is the process to ask and get a SPDX identifier for this license? SPDX Sept General Meeting Minutes
Phil Odence
General Meeting/Minutes/2019-09-05< General Meeting | Minutes · Attendance: 17 · Lead by Phil Odence · Minutes of Aug meeting approved
Contents[hide] · 1 Special Presentations - Hiro Fukuchi, Sony · 3 Legal Team Report - Jilayne/Paul/Steve · 4 Outreach Team Report - Jack Special Presentations - Hiro Fukuchi, Sony[edit]· SPDX- Lite · Open Chain Japan Work Group · Member companies- Toyota, Denso, Panasonic, Pioneer, Sony, Fujitsu, Olympus, Renesas · Common Problem- Can’t get OSS information from suppliers (HW vendors, ODMs, SOC, partners…in Asia (China/Taiwan) and Japan · They don’t have complete information · Don’t have the tools to generate and evaluate · SPDX Lite is part of guidelines · Fits in at a fairly high level of maturity · OpenChain - “Making Process” · SPDX (and OSS tooling) - “Improving Process” · Most suppliers are at low levels of maturity · Looking not to fork, but to expand usage of SPDX Lite · Lite Description · Subset of SPDX · Minimum requirement · Can be manually generated · Proved in actual business use · Scenarios · 1 Unskilled suppliers · Useful at a lower level of maturity than SPDX requires · 2 Non-engineering Staff · More understandable by Legal and Procurement staff. · Skilled suppliers would still use full SPDX · OpenChain compliant suppliers would be sophisticated enough · Question: Is SPDX Lite fully SPDX compliant · Yes, all mandatory fields are included in SPDX Lite plus some of the optional fields may be included. Tech Team Report - Gary[edit]· Spec · Being worked in a GitHub repo · Set up for pull requests for 2.2 · Anyone who has ideas or proposed changes, please submit as a pull request · One in place is SPDX Lite · Proposal is as an Appendix · Thought is a profile for a specific use case · Could be first of a number of profiles · Tools · Successful conclusion to GSoC · All passed · A number of new libraries including Python, Golang · Mentors and students were great · Record number of projects · Challenge now is integrating and putting into production · All legal team tools have been submitted as pull requests · Should be up and running in a month or so. Legal Team Report - Jilayne/Paul/Steve[edit]· Legal Team License Submittal Demo (GSoC) · Video and minutes available · Need to update contribution instructions · Team call today · License List · 3.7 release at end of month · Fewer licenses in release that some recents · Recent discussions have been more high level on principles than specific licenses

Working with Python maintainers to adopt SPDX license expressions
Philippe Ombredanne
All:
I started working with the Python community to draft what we call a PEP (Python Enhancement Proposal) to adopt SPDX license expressions to document the license of Python packages.
